Breathing
Chest rise and lung sounds are synchronized with selectable breathing patterns. Accommodates assisted ventilation, including BVM and mechanical support.
|
Circulation and color change
Multiple heart sounds, rates and intensities. Chest compressions are measured and logged. Color and vital signs respond to hypoxic events and interventions.
|
ECG
View ECGs with physiologic variations generated in real-time. Synchronized with pulses. Conductive skin regions. Apply real electrodes.
|
Breathing
Control rate and depth of respiration and observe chest rise. Ventilation is measured and logged. Select left and/or right chest wall movement and lung sound.
|
Umbilicus
Bilateral, brachial and femoral pulses; pulses at fontanelle and umbilicus. Pulse strengths vary with blood pressure and pulses are synchronized with ECG. Temperature probe placement sensor.
|
Venous access
Bilateral dorsum of hand. Patent umbilicus. Intraosseous access at tibia. Left foot.
